Network of National Contact Points (NCPs)
The network of National Contact Points is the main structure to provide guidance, practical information and assistance on all aspects of participation in FP7.
What is the NCP network?
NCPs are national structures established and financed by governments of the 27 EU member states and the states associated to the framework programme. NCPs give personalised support on-the-spot and in proposers' own languages. The NCP systems in the different countries show a wide variety of architectures, from highly centralised to decentralised networks, and a number of very different actors, from ministries to universities, research centres and special agencies to private consulting companies. This reflects the different national traditions, working methodologies, research landscapes and funding schemes.
